If it is anything like Dragon Naturally Speaking, one of the things you'll be wrestling with is that the name of some punctuation marks vary according to the "language".
The classic example is English US uses "period" while English UK and English SA uses "full stop" for that punctuation mark that appears at the end of this sentence.
